Output 588211a4ddc560174f350747cbec29dc49b61dda7a6d60a36b1f0edd051b448e:2

value
17609285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c2b46fb83128ff60f84ca0173a1e40b20cf8226 OP_EQUAL
address
3EUANMhwQkSy5DMu59Sf22ebFmwjz7Tzc9
transaction
588211a4ddc560174f350747cbec29dc49b61dda7a6d60a36b1f0edd051b448e
spent
true